Description
Frozen Banana Snacks are a quick, healthy, and refreshing treat perfect for warm days. These bite-sized delights feature frozen banana slices coated in chocolate and sprinkled with your favorite toppings — a simple, customizable snack that satisfies both kids and adults.
Ingredients
- 3 ripe bananas, peeled and sliced into 1/2-inch pieces
- 1 cup dark or semi-sweet chocolate chips
- 1 tablespoon coconut oil (optional, for smoother melting)
- 1/4 cup chopped nuts (almonds, peanuts, or walnuts)
- 1/4 cup shredded coconut or sprinkles (optional)
- 1/4 teaspoon sea salt (optional)
Instructions
- Line a baking sheet with parchment paper.
- Slice bananas and place them in a single layer on the baking sheet. Freeze for 1 hour or until firm.
- In a microwave-safe bowl, melt chocolate chips and coconut oil in 20-second intervals, stirring until smooth.
- Dip each frozen banana slice halfway or fully into melted chocolate, then place back on the parchment-lined sheet.
- Immediately sprinkle with chopped nuts, coconut, or sprinkles before the chocolate hardens.
- Freeze again for at least 30 minutes until the chocolate is set.
- Store in an airtight container in the freezer until ready to enjoy.
Notes
- Use peanut butter between two banana slices before dipping for a richer snack.
- You can use white or milk chocolate for variation.
- For a vegan version, use dairy-free chocolate chips.
- Best enjoyed slightly thawed for a creamy texture.
